How do you schedule a task on an XP machine with 1 account without a
password. I always get an account name error!
I am unsure what the user name is. Is it the name at the top of the start
menu?? Cos it will not let me use that !!

to have the task scheduler work, you must have the
password option turned on when signing on. You have to
sign on the computer using the admin name/password then
have that same password entered in the scheduled task for
which you are trying to schedule.
